Output 5364add726dc90e6cdba9bf89eaed977f0e7bc8c6d66049d4b5c1b6857017a6f:1

value
11846902
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e823cb0f4c5110f0241b164d5951b6d10a27d02 OP_EQUAL
address
3DDw5kATXQeH3TnLhBcRs7r26F71ah2UHT
transaction
5364add726dc90e6cdba9bf89eaed977f0e7bc8c6d66049d4b5c1b6857017a6f